7-, 8-, 9-, and 10-Methylbenzo[a]fluorene. Preparation of o-iodotoluic acids via the thallium(III) bistrifluoroacetates

Abstract

Iodination of m- and p-toluic acid by successive reaction with thallium(III) trifluoroacetate and aqueous potassium iodide afforded 2-iodo-5-methyl- and 2-iodo-4-methyl-benzoic acid respectively; with o-toluic acid 5- and 6-iodo-2-methylbenzoic acids were obtained. Reaction of the three o-iodo-acids with lithium diphenylcuprate and lithium di-(2-naphthyl)cuprate gave the corresponding aryltoluic acids. The naphthyl acids were used in the synthesis of 8-, 9-, and 10-methylbenzo[a]fluorene; the 7-methyl isomer was prepared by a separate procedure.
